3D Printed Cadaver replica bring learning anatomy to life.  Harnessing the power of high resolution scans from actual cadaver specimen and utilizing the technology of 3D printing to reduce any manual processing which can result in reduced accuracy.  These replica offer a lower cost, easier storage and reproducable alternative to plastination or preserved specimen.
